Jeff Beck Expands Live At Ronnie Scott's For Reissue
. (Classic Rock) Jeff Beck is to release an expanded version of his 2007 live package recorded at Ronnie Scott's. The 2CD/3LP Performing This Week... Live At Ronnie Scott's - Special Edition is issued on June 1 via Eagle Rock and delivers full audio from the London shows for the first time, adding a pair of tracks with guest Eric Clapton as well as the full seven-song set with the rhythm and blues revival outfit The Big Town Playboys - previously only available on the 2009 companion Blu-ray release. Guest appearances by Joss Stone and Imogen Heap are also featured, as they were on the original package, which won Beck a 2009 Grammy Award for Best Instrumental Rock performance for his version of The Beatles classic A Day In The Life. Following the five-night run, Beck explained how he approached preparing a setlist for such an intimate venue. Beck said: "It was slightly modified from the big stage, in terms of length. We edited out some long-winded solos or extended them if they were too short, but mostly we just left out what we felt wasn't appropriate for Ronnie's." Read more including the tracklisting here.
